R ile Anova Analizi<\/strong> <strong>Giri\u015f: ANOVA Testi Neden \u00d6nemlidir?<\/strong><\/h2>\n\n\n\n<p>R ile Anova Analizi. Veri analiti\u011fi, istatistik ve bilimsel ara\u015ft\u0131rmalar\u0131n merkezinde <strong>gruplar aras\u0131ndaki farklar\u0131n incelenmesi<\/strong> yer al\u0131r. \u00d6zellikle t\u0131ptan psikolojiye, m\u00fchendislikten e\u011fitim bilimlerine kadar \u00e7ok geni\u015f bir yelpazede ara\u015ft\u0131rmac\u0131lar, \u00fc\u00e7 veya daha fazla grubun ortalamalar\u0131 aras\u0131nda <strong>istatistiksel olarak anlaml\u0131 bir fark<\/strong> olup olmad\u0131\u011f\u0131n\u0131 test etmek isterler.<\/p>\n\n\n\n<p>Bu noktada devreye <strong>ANOVA (Analysis of Variance)<\/strong>, yani <strong>Varyans Analizi<\/strong> girer.<\/p>\n\n\n\n<p>ANOVA, farkl\u0131 gruplarda g\u00f6zlenen varyasyonun hangi kaynaktan geldi\u011fini analiz ederek gruplar aras\u0131nda anlaml\u0131 bir fark olup olmad\u0131\u011f\u0131n\u0131 \u00f6l\u00e7en bir y\u00f6ntemdir. R programlama dili ise ANOVA\u2019n\u0131n uygulanabilmesi i\u00e7in en g\u00fc\u00e7l\u00fc istatistiksel altyap\u0131lardan birini sunar.<\/p>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<h2 class=\"wp-block-heading\" id=\"2-anov-anin-temelleri-teknik-ve-teorik-arka-plan\"><strong>2. ANOVA\u2019n\u0131n Temelleri: Teknik ve Teorik Arka Plan<\/strong><\/h2>\n\n\n\n<p>ANOVA, toplam varyans\u0131 iki ana bile\u015fene ay\u0131r\u0131r:<\/p>\n\n\n\n<ol class=\"wp-block-list\">\n<li><strong>Gruplar aras\u0131 varyans<\/strong><\/li>\n\n\n\n<li><strong>Gruplar i\u00e7i varyans <\/strong><\/li>\n<\/ol>\n\n\n\n<p>\u0130statistiksel hesaplama \u015fu temel form\u00fcle dayan\u0131r: \u200b\u200b<\/p>\n\n\n\n<figure class=\"wp-block-image size-full\"><img loading=\"lazy\" decoding=\"async\" width=\"225\" height=\"104\" src=\"https:\/\/www.facadium.com.tr\/blog\/wp-content\/uploads\/2025\/11\/image.png\" alt=\"\" class=\"wp-image-1364\"\/><\/figure>\n\n\n\n<p>Bu F istatisti\u011fi, gruplar aras\u0131ndaki varyans\u0131n anlaml\u0131 olup olmad\u0131\u011f\u0131n\u0131 belirlemek i\u00e7in kullan\u0131l\u0131r.<br>E\u011fer F b\u00fcy\u00fck ve <strong>p &lt; 0.05<\/strong> ise, gruplar aras\u0131nda anlaml\u0131 fark vard\u0131r.<\/p>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<h2 class=\"wp-block-heading\" id=\"3-anova-turleri\"><strong>3. ANOVA T\u00fcrleri<\/strong><\/h2>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"3-1-tek-yonlu-one-way-anova\"><strong>3.1. Tek Y\u00f6nl\u00fc ANOVA<\/strong><\/h3>\n\n\n\n<p>Tek bir ba\u011f\u0131ms\u0131z de\u011fi\u015fken (fakt\u00f6r) ve bir ba\u011f\u0131ml\u0131 de\u011fi\u015fken varsa kullan\u0131l\u0131r.<\/p>\n\n\n\n<p>\u00d6rn:<br>\u201c\u00dc\u00e7 farkl\u0131 \u00f6\u011fretim y\u00f6nteminin \u00f6\u011frenci ba\u015far\u0131s\u0131 \u00fczerindeki etkisi\u201d<\/p>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"3-2-iki-yonlu-two-way-anova\"><strong>3.2. \u0130ki Y\u00f6nl\u00fc ANOVA<\/strong><\/h3>\n\n\n\n<p>\u0130ki farkl\u0131 ba\u011f\u0131ms\u0131z de\u011fi\u015fkenin etkisi ayn\u0131 anda analiz edilir.<br>Ayr\u0131ca etkile\u015fim testi yap\u0131l\u0131r.<\/p>\n\n\n\n<p>\u00d6rn:<br>\u201c\u00d6\u011fretim y\u00f6ntemi \u00d7 Cinsiyet \u2192 Ba\u015far\u0131 puan\u0131\u201d<\/p>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"3-3-tekrarli-olcumlu-anova-repeated-measures-anova\"><strong>3.3. Tekrarl\u0131 \u00d6l\u00e7\u00fcml\u00fc ANOVA<\/strong><\/h3>\n\n\n\n<p>Ayn\u0131 bireylerden farkl\u0131 zamanlarda veri al\u0131nd\u0131\u011f\u0131nda kullan\u0131l\u0131r.<\/p>\n\n\n\n<p>\u00d6rn:<br>\u201cDiyet program\u0131 \u00f6ncesi\u20131. hafta\u20134. hafta\u20138. hafta kilo verisi\u201d<\/p>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<h2 class=\"wp-block-heading\" id=\"4-r-programlama-dili-ile-one-way-anova-uygulamasi\"><strong>4. R Programlama Dili ile One-Way ANOVA Uygulamas\u0131<\/strong><\/h2>\n\n\n\n<p>A\u015fa\u011f\u0131da \u00f6rnek ve profesyonel bir ara\u015ft\u0131rma senaryosu verilmi\u015ftir:<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"senaryo\"><em>Senaryo:<\/em><\/h3>\n\n\n\n<p>Bir e\u011fitim merkezinde \u00fc\u00e7 farkl\u0131 Python e\u011fitim metodunun \u00f6\u011frenci performans\u0131 \u00fczerindeki etkisi inceleniyor. 3 s\u0131n\u0131ftaki s\u0131nav puanlar\u0131 \u015f\u00f6yle olsun: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Grup A (Video Temelli E\u011fitim)<\/li>\n\n\n\n<li>Grup B (S\u0131n\u0131f \u0130\u00e7i E\u011fitim)<\/li>\n\n\n\n<li>Grup C (Proje Temelli E\u011fitim)<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"4-1-veri-cercevesi-olusturma-r-kod-bloku\"><strong>4.1. Veri \u00c7er\u00e7evesi Olu\u015fturma (R Kod Bloku)<\/strong><\/h3>\n\n\n\n<pre class=\"wp-block-code\"><code># Veri seti olu\u015fturma\npuan &lt;- c(78, 82, 85, 80,     # Grup A\n          72, 74, 70, 68,     # Grup B\n          88, 90, 92, 87)     # Grup C\n\ngrup &lt;- factor(rep(c(\"A\", \"B\", \"C\"), each = 4))\n\nveri &lt;- data.frame(puan, grup)\nprint(veri)\n<\/code><\/pre>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"4-2-anova-testinin-yapilmasi\"><strong>4.2. ANOVA Testinin Yap\u0131lmas\u0131<\/strong><\/h3>\n\n\n\n<pre class=\"wp-block-code\"><code>anova_model &lt;- aov(puan ~ grup, data = veri)\nsummary(anova_model)\n<\/code><\/pre>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"4-3-cikti-yorumlama\"><strong>4.3. \u00c7\u0131kt\u0131 Yorumlama<\/strong><\/h3>\n\n\n\n<p>R size \u015fu t\u00fcr bir \u00e7\u0131kt\u0131 \u00fcretir:<\/p>\n\n\n\n<pre class=\"wp-block-code\"><code>            Df Sum Sq Mean Sq F value Pr(&gt;F)    \ngrup         2  600     300    15.0   0.0008 ***\nResiduals    9  180      20\n<\/code><\/pre>\n\n\n\n<p><strong>p = 0.0008 &lt; 0.05 \u2192 Gruplar aras\u0131nda anlaml\u0131 fark vard\u0131r.<\/strong><\/p>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"4-4-post-hoc-testleri-tukey-hsd\"><strong>4.4. Post-Hoc Testleri<\/strong><\/h3>\n\n\n\n<pre class=\"wp-block-code\"><code>TukeyHSD(anova_model)\n<\/code><\/pre>\n\n\n\n<p>Bu test ile hangi iki grubun aras\u0131nda fark oldu\u011fu belirlenir.<\/p>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<h2 class=\"wp-block-heading\" id=\"5-anov-anin-gundelik-hayattaki-kullanim-alanlari\"><strong>5. ANOVA Varsay\u0131mlar\u0131 R ile Nas\u0131l Test Edilir?<\/strong><\/h2>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"6-1-normal-dagilim-varsayimi\"><strong>6.1. Normal Da\u011f\u0131l\u0131m Varsay\u0131m\u0131<\/strong><\/h3>\n\n\n\n<pre class=\"wp-block-code\"><code>shapiro.test(residuals(anova_model))\n<\/code><\/pre>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"6-2-varyans-homojenligi-levene-testi\"><strong>6.2. Varyans Homojenli\u011fi<\/strong><\/h3>\n\n\n\n<pre class=\"wp-block-code\"><code>library(car)\nleveneTest(puan ~ grup, data = veri)\n<\/code><\/pre>\n\n\n\n<h2 class=\"wp-block-heading\" id=\"7-makalelerde-anov-anin-kullanim-alani\"><strong>7. En \u00c7ok Sorulan ANOVA Sorular\u0131<\/strong><\/h2>\n\n\n\n<p>A\u015fa\u011f\u0131daki sorular global Google Trends verilerinde en \u00e7ok aranan ANOVA sorular\u0131d\u0131r:<\/p>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"1-anova-testi-ne-ise-yarar\"><strong>1) ANOVA testi ne i\u015fe yarar?<\/strong><\/h3>\n\n\n\n<p>ANOVA, \u00fc\u00e7 veya daha fazla grubun ortalamalar\u0131n\u0131 kar\u015f\u0131la\u015ft\u0131rmak i\u00e7in kullan\u0131l\u0131r. Aralar\u0131ndaki fark\u0131n istatistiksel olarak anlaml\u0131 olup olmad\u0131\u011f\u0131n\u0131 test eder.<\/p>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"2-anova-ile-t-testi-arasindaki-fark-nedir\"><strong>2) ANOVA ile t-testi aras\u0131ndaki fark nedir?<\/strong><\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>t-testi: 2 grubun ortalamas\u0131<\/li>\n\n\n\n<li>ANOVA: 3+ grubun ortalamas\u0131<br>Ayr\u0131ca ANOVA varyans bazl\u0131d\u0131r ve hatalar\u0131 daha iyi kontrol eder.<\/li>\n<\/ul>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"3-anova-sonuclarinda-p-degeri-ne-anlama-gelir\"><strong>3) ANOVA sonu\u00e7lar\u0131nda p-de\u011feri ne anlama gelir?<\/strong><\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>p &lt; 0.05<\/strong> \u2192 gruplar aras\u0131nda anlaml\u0131 fark var<\/li>\n\n\n\n<li><strong>p &gt; 0.05<\/strong> \u2192 anlaml\u0131 fark yok<\/li>\n<\/ul>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"4-anov-adan-sonra-neden-post-hoc-testi-yapilir\"><strong>4) ANOVA\u2019dan sonra neden Post-Hoc testi yap\u0131l\u0131r?<\/strong><\/h3>\n\n\n\n<p>ANOVA fark oldu\u011funu s\u00f6yler ancak <strong>hangi gruplar<\/strong> aras\u0131nda fark oldu\u011funu s\u00f6ylemez.<br>Bu nedenle Tukey vb. post-hoc testleri gerekir.<\/p>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"5-anova-normal-dagilim-gerektirir-mi\"><strong>5) ANOVA normal da\u011f\u0131l\u0131m gerektirir mi?<\/strong><\/h3>\n\n\n\n<p>Evet. ANOVA parametrik bir testtir, normal da\u011f\u0131l\u0131m ve varyans homojenli\u011fi gereklidir.<\/p>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"6-r-ile-anova-yapmak-zor-mu\"><strong>6) R ile ANOVA yapmak zor mu?<\/strong><\/h3>\n\n\n\n<p>Hay\u0131r.
